       Research Microdata File (RMF) Application Procedure

  • All requests for access to RMFs must be made using the RMF Application Form;
  • The applicant should complete the application form only and return to the relevant Statistician/Senior Statistician.
  • The relevant Statistician/Senior Statistician shall liaise with the applicant and ensure that all relevant information required to assess the application is provided;
  • The relevant Statistician/Senior Statistician shall assess the application vis-à-vis the RMF Assessment Criteria, taking cognisance of the "Policy on access to Research Microdata Files (RMFs) relating to data collected under the Statistics Act, 1993", and submit a written recommendation to their Director/Assistant Director General for consideration. This submission should include the Standard Agreement and in particular all aspects of the Schedule (section 4) to the agreement should be completed;
  • The Director/Assistant Director General will consider the recommendation and make a proposal to the Director General;
  • The Director General will make a decision regarding the proposal;
  • If access is granted by the Director General, the Standard Agreement and the Declaration of Secrecy shall be issued to the applicant(s);
  • The applicant(s) must sign both the Standard Agreement and the Declaration of Secrecy (one for each applicant if multiple applicants) and return them to the CSO;
  • On receipt of the signed Standard Agreement and the Declaration of Secrecy, the Director General (or a senior staff member of the Office authorised by the Director General to do so under section 15(1) of the Statistics Act, 1993) will sign the Certificate of Appointment as an Officer of Statistics ;
  • The RMF will only be provided once the researcher(s) has
    • Been appointed an Officer of Statistics
    • and
    • Signed the Declaration of Secrecyand
    • Formally agreed to abide by the RMF Standard Agreement
